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/logging/2.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Sonarqube SonarCube的长路径问题_Sonarqube_Sonarqube5.1 - Fatal编程技术网

Sonarqube SonarCube的长路径问题

Sonarqube SonarCube的长路径问题,sonarqube,sonarqube5.1,Sonarqube,Sonarqube5.1,当我们使用p:\DEVBr\Proj\folder中的源代码分析项目时,sonar analysis会创建.sonarcube文件夹,如“.sonarcube\bacman\u dev\u bacman\u dev\u long32characterguid\App\u Themes\Default\Css\jquery.Css”。这里的路径变得如此之长,以至于操作系统崩溃来处理该情况,有没有办法配置sonar在临时分析文件中生成路径名时不使用GUID?这不是sonar的问题,操作系统中不能有很

当我们使用p:\DEVBr\Proj\folder中的源代码分析项目时,sonar analysis会创建.sonarcube文件夹,如“.sonarcube\bacman\u dev\u bacman\u dev\u long32characterguid\App\u Themes\Default\Css\jquery.Css”。这里的路径变得如此之长,以至于操作系统崩溃来处理该情况,有没有办法配置sonar在临时分析文件中生成路径名时不使用GUID?

这不是sonar的问题,操作系统中不能有很长的文件夹名。我们必须将
文件路径
修复为较短的名称。我们修改了代码,以减少
文件路径的长度
,并限制
过多的文件夹文件嵌套

我剪切粘贴文件夹,将其长路径粘贴到D:\root,因此可以删除。之后,使用非常短的代码(2char)作为项目密钥和名称。这解决了我的问题。